区块链是一种分布式数据库技术,它的本质是一个去中心化的公共账本,用于记录交易或事件的数据。该技术通过将数据分块并链接在一起形成一个连续的链条,且每个区块都包含了前一个区块的信息,使得数据在链中无法被篡改,确保数据的安全和透明性。
1. 加密货币:区块链技术的最著名应用是比特币,它使用区块链来实现去中心化的数字货币交易系统,避免了传统金融机构所带来的中间环节和费用。
2. 数据安全:区块链的去中心化和加密特性使其成为安全存储和传输敏感数据的理想选择,例如医疗记录、身份验证和知识产权。
3. 供应链管理:通过区块链技术,企业可以追踪物品的来源、生产过程和交易记录,确保供应链透明度和真实性。
4. 物联网:集成区块链技术的物联网设备能够实现自动化协议和可信互操作,通过智能合约进行可信的数据交换和操作。
5. 金融服务:区块链技术可以和改进金融服务,例如智能合约、跨境支付和借贷等,提高效率和降低成本。
6. 社会公益事业:区块链技术可以实现捐款透明化、社会信任机制和公共服务,提升公益组织和慈善事业的效率和可信度。
1. 去中心化:区块链技术通过去除中心化机构和第三方,实现点对点的交易和信息传递,降低信任成本。
2. 透明性:区块链的公开账本和信息共享性质,使得所有参与者都可以查看和验证交易和数据,增加了透明度和防止篡改。
3. 安全性:区块链使用密码学技术来确保数据的机密性和完整性,保护数据不被篡改或泄露。
4. 不可篡改:区块链的数据是链式连接的,每个区块都包含前一个区块的信息,一旦数据被写入区块链,几乎不可能被篡改。
5. 高效性:通过智能合约和去中介化的特性,区块链可以提高交易速度和效率,减少人为干预。
6. 兼容性:区块链技术与现有系统相兼容,可以与传统的金融和商业系统进行集成,实现共存和互操作。
1. 加密:区块链使用加密算法确保数据的机密性和完整性,防止数据被泄露或篡改。
2. 共识机制:区块链通过共识机制使得网络中的参与者就交易和区块的有效性达成共识,防止恶意行为和双重支付问题。
3. 去中心化:区块链的去中心化特性使得没有单一的攻击目标,分散了风险和攻击。
4. 安全编码和智能合约审计:开发人员需要编写安全的智能合约代码,并进行审计以确保没有潜在的漏洞和漏洞。
5. 身份验证:通过身份验证控制和权限管理,保证只有合法的参与者可以访问和操作区块链。
6. 信息共享和审计:区块链的透明性和信息共享特性使得所有交易和数据都可以被审计和追踪,提高了安全性和可信度。
1. 跨境支付:区块链技术可以提供更快速、低成本的跨境支付解决方案,通过去除中间银行和第三方支付机构,加速资金流转。
2. 智能合约:区块链的智能合约功能可以自动执行合同条款,提高金融交易的效率和透明度。
3. 身份验证和信用评估:区块链可以实现可信的身份验证和信用评估机制,减少金融诈骗和欺诈行为。
4. 数字货币和代币发行:区块链技术可用于发行和管理数字货币和代币,增加了金融创新和资金融通的可能性。
5. 银行清算和结算:通过区块链技术,银行可以实现实时、安全和高效的清算和结算,降低金融风险。
6. 供应链金融:区块链可以改进供应链金融的融资和结算模式,提高资金的流动性和可追踪性。
1. 数据隐私:区块链技术允许用户保持匿名性,但同时也会暴露数据的公开性,需要在隐私和公开之间进行权衡。
2. 法律合规:区块链技术涉及多个法律领域,如金融监管、隐私保护和知识产权,需要制定相应的法律和监管政策。
3. 权责清晰:区块链技术中通过智能合约定义了参与者的权利和义务,确保交易和合同的合规性。
4. 可追溯性:区块链的不可篡改性和信息共享性质,使得数据可以被追溯和审计,增加了责任和透明度。
5. 数据安全:区块链的加密和去中心化特性可以保护数据的安全性,但也需要考虑数据丢失和私钥管理的风险。
6. 国际合作:由于区块链技术的跨境性和全球化影响,需要国际合作和共同标准来解决数据隐私和法律合规问题。